Embracing the Essence of Modernist Design

Before diving into how AI revolutionizes the process, let's revisit the core tenets of modernist design. Originating in the early 20th century, this movement was a radical departure from ornate, traditional styles, advocating for a new approach to living that prioritized simplicity, utility, and connection to the natural world.

Roots and Core Principles

  • Function Over Form: Every element in a modernist space serves a purpose. Decoration is minimal, and the beauty emerges from the object's utility and the quality of its materials.
  • Clean Lines and Geometric Shapes: Straight lines, simple curves, and geometric forms dominate, creating a sense of order and calm. Clutter is the enemy of modernism.
  • Natural Materials: Wood, concrete, glass, steel, and natural stone are celebrated for their inherent beauty and texture. These materials are often left exposed, allowing their honesty to shine through.
  • Open-Plan Layouts: Modernist homes often feature interconnected living spaces, promoting flow, maximizing natural light, and fostering a sense of spaciousness.
  • Minimalism: A commitment to "less is more." Spaces are curated, not cluttered, with a focus on essential furniture and carefully chosen accents.
  • Connection to Nature: Large windows, sliding glass doors, and thoughtful landscaping blur the lines between indoor and outdoor living.

The Enduring Appeal of Modernism

Modernist design has remained relevant for over a century because it offers a sense of timeless sophistication and adaptability. Its clean aesthetic provides a calm backdrop for daily life, reducing visual noise and promoting clarity. It's a style that transcends trends, offering an enduring elegance that appeals to those who value simplicity, quality, and thoughtful living.

Practical AI Modernist Design Ideas for Every Room

Let's explore how AI can help you apply modernist principles to specific areas of your home, creating spaces that are both functional and breathtakingly beautiful.

Living Room: Openness and Light

  • AI-Generated Layouts: Use AI to experiment with modular sofas, low-profile media units, and integrated shelving to maintain an open feel. AI can suggest arrangements that maximize natural light and maintain clear pathways.
  • Material Harmony: Ask AI for material pairings that evoke warmth and sophistication – think polished concrete floors with a large, textured wool rug, or a sleek leather sofa against a backdrop of exposed brick.
  • Strategic Lighting: AI can help plan recessed lighting, hidden LED strips, and minimalist floor lamps that provide functional illumination without adding visual clutter.

Kitchen: Function and Form

  • Sleek Cabinetry: Design your kitchen with flat-panel, handleless cabinetry. AI can help you visualize various finishes like matte laminates, lacquered surfaces, or natural wood veneers.
  • Integrated Appliances: Plan for built-in refrigerators, dishwashers, and ovens that disappear behind cabinet panels, creating a seamless look. AI can even suggest smart appliance placements for optimal workflow.
  • Minimalist Hardware: Opt for push-to-open mechanisms or subtle finger pulls. AI can render these details to show their impact on the overall aesthetic.
  • Island Utility: A large, uncluttered island can serve multiple functions – prep space, dining area, and even hidden storage. AI can help you design the perfect island configuration.

Bedroom: Serenity and Simplicity

  • Platform Beds: Choose a low-profile platform bed, often without a headboard or with a simple, integrated one. AI can show how different bed styles impact the room's spaciousness.
  • Hidden Storage: Integrate built-in wardrobes and drawers that blend into the walls, keeping clutter out of sight. AI tools can help design these custom solutions.
  • Muted Palettes: Use AI to experiment with monochromatic schemes or a limited palette of calming, neutral colors, perhaps with one subtle accent color.

Bathroom: Spa-like Retreat

  • Floating Vanities: A wall-mounted vanity creates an illusion of more space and simplifies cleaning. AI can visualize various sizes and materials.
  • Walk-in Showers: Glass enclosures and large-format tiles create a luxurious, seamless look. AI can help plan the layout and material choices for a truly minimalist shower area.
  • Clean Lines: Select simple, geometric fixtures and plumbing. AI can render different options to ensure consistency with your overall modernist theme.

Home Office: Productivity and Calm

  • Ergonomic Minimalism: Choose a clean-lined desk and an ergonomic chair that prioritizes comfort without sacrificing style. AI can suggest furniture that fits your space and aesthetic.
  • Clutter-Free Surfaces: Integrate smart storage solutions – hidden drawers, wall-mounted shelves – to keep your workspace clear and focused.
  • Natural Light: Position your desk to maximize natural light, which AI can help you plan based on window placement and sun exposure.

Practical Tips for Your Modernist Transformation:

  • Declutter Ruthlessly: Modernism thrives on minimalism. Get rid of anything that doesn't serve a purpose or bring you joy.
  • Focus on Quality Over Quantity: Invest in fewer, high-quality pieces that will stand the test of time, both aesthetically and structurally.
  • Embrace Natural Light: Keep windows clear of heavy drapes. Opt for sheer blinds or simple roller shades if privacy is needed.
  • Incorporate Texture: While colors are subdued, introduce interest through varying textures – a rough concrete wall, a soft wool throw, a smooth wooden table.
  • Strategic Art Placement: Choose a few impactful pieces of abstract art or photography that complement your clean aesthetic, rather than overwhelming it.
  • Consider Biophilic Design: Integrate a few carefully chosen indoor plants to add a touch of nature and soften hard lines.
